Types of Martial Arts
Today martial arts have taken the form of combat sports that are played in many parts of the worlds especially in Asian continent. From its ancient format to combat it has come to its modern avatar, but the way it is performed or fought is based on the traditional format. It comprises of kicking, punching, throwing and many more. Training in one of the martial art teaches you about self defense. Below are some of the major martial types are mentioned. Chinese Martial Arts
Chinese martial art is believed to be practiced before the 12th century. Martial arts forms developed in country such as Korea, Japan and places such as Tibet are believed to have Different forms of arts which are now established in places such as Japan, Korea and Tibet are believed to have their origin in China. Below are some of the types of martial arts of china:
- Kung Fu
- Eagle Claw
- Tai Chi Chuan
- Hsing I,
- Lau Gar
- Monkey
- Drunken Boxing
Japanese Martial Arts
Japan experienced growth of martial arts in the medieval era. It was practiced by the Samurai in state of war for fighting and survival. Below is a list of some of the martial art types of Japan:
- Battojutsu
- Japanese Kickboxing
- Kokondo
- Hayashi-Ha Karate
- Hakku-Ryu
- Nanbudo
Korean Martial Arts
Japanese and Chinese martial arts influenced Korean martial art. Korean martial art modified their martial art keeping in mind the influence from these two countries.
Following are some of the Korean martial art forms:
- Taekwondo
- Han Mu Do
- Gwonbeop
- Hankido
- Sul Ki Do
- Taekkyeon
